Two women arrested for extortion

KATHMANDU: Police have arrested two women on the charge of extortion Thursday.

The arrested have been identified as Lalsari Shahi (Lalita) and Kalpana Hamal of Surkhet.

A team deployed from Metropolitan Crime Division nabbed the two women.

Police said they held the women after a report was filed against them.

The women lured men into hotel rooms and secretly captured videos of them to extort money.

As per a police complaint filed by a man residing in Koteshwor, Lalita had phoned and invited him to a Sundhara-based hotel room, where she made a video of the man.

Lalsari later sent the video to his Facebook Messenger and demanded money, again and again, police said.
